Social Entrepreneurs: Who Are They?

Social entrepreneurs are people who create startups to address social and environmental issues. Although all entrepreneurs employ similar venture building strategies, social entrepreneurs differ from traditional entrepreneurs in one key way…

How Are Social Entrepreneurs Different?

The key difference between social entrepreneurs and traditional entrepreneurs is in how each type of entrepreneur measures success.

Traditional entrepreneurs measure their success with financial metrics, such as revenue and profit. Along the same lines, a traditional investor is typically only concerned with financial return on investment (ROI).

On the other hand, social entrepreneurs measure their success with environmental and social metrics, as well as financial ones. These metrics depend on the nature of the social enterprise, but examples include:

  • CO2 emissions offset
  • Acres of farmland sustainably managed
  • Kilowatts of solar power installed
  • Low-income students educated
  • Jobs created for felons

Impact investors specialize in providing capital to social entrepreneurs. Their metrics typically align with those tracked by social entrepreneurs. Along with financial ROI, Impact investors seek environmental, social, and governance (ESG) returns.

Social entrepreneurs are a specialized segment of traditional entrepreneurs.

Examples of Social Enterprises:

Here are some examples of social enterprises:

  • BizGeesBizGees supports refugee entrepreneurs. They do this by facilitating crowdfunding campaigns and providing interest-free micro-loans for refugee entrepreneurs. BizGees is committed to financial inclusion for refugees through alternative finance methods.
  • Be As You WearBe As You Wear sells clothing to fund investments in youth who are at risk for dropping out of life or failing out of school. They provide 40 hours of referral, transportation, and intervention service/month to families who struggle to access therapeutic services required for their wellness.
  • Dreamer & Co: Dreamer & Co empowers women to flourish by partnering with female jewelry artisans in the Horn of Africa to sell their hand-crafted products to conscious consumers in North American markets. Their ecommerce business model generates revenue to train and employ jewelry artisans who would otherwise lack economic opportunities. This high-impact supply chain structure empowers the artisans to build in-demand skills and support their families.
